2015-08-13 2 views
0

Я пытаюсь сделать снимок загрузочного диска в Google Compute Engine. В соответствии с инструкциями в этом посте (https://cloud.google.com/compute/docs/disks/persistent-disks#create-snapshot-linux)Google вычислить загрузочный диск моментального снимка двигателя

Я выполнил следующие команды: это правильный метод для загрузочного диска? После выполнения fsfreeze и запуска моментального снимка произойдет сбой моего серверного приложения. Однако моментальная копия завершается, если вы запустите команду синхронизации, а затем команду моментального снимка без usign fsfreeze.

Я не думаю, что это очень удивительно, поскольку как вы могли бы сделать снимок диска, если вы приостановили доступ к файловой системе, содержащей инструменты моментального снимка?

Какова наилучшая практика для создания моментального снимка с загрузочного диска, если у вас нет возможности отключить экземпляр?

$ sudo sync 
$ sudo fsfreeze -f/
$ gcloud compute disks snapshot sm-elvis-boot-hot-001 
$ sudo fsfreeze -u/

ответ

0

Возникли ли сбои приложения, даже если вы не запустили команду моментального снимка? У меня такое ощущение, что ваше приложение не любит замораживать корневую файловую систему. В этом случае вы не можете заморозить файловую систему и вам придется пропустить шаг fsfreeze, как вы упомянули, но, конечно, есть вероятность, что это приведет к повреждению.

Я также не смог запустить команды gcloud после замораживания.

Запустите команду gcloud на другом компьютере или используйте консоль разработчика Google для создания моментального снимка.

Лучшая практика, ваши данные должны быть на другом диске, чтобы вы не столкнулись с этой проблемой.

+0

Спасибо Sandeep, приложение, безусловно, сбой при запуске команды fsfreeze. У меня есть второй диск для хранения данных, я думаю, что я попытаюсь переместить горячие данные на тот же диск или третий. –

+0

Да, я также хочу сказать, что снимок (даже если он каким-то образом поврежден) лучше, чем никакой снимок. Если вы действительно параноик, вы можете сделать тестовый экземпляр с моментальным снимком, чтобы убедиться, что все это работает. Вы заплатили бы всего 10 минут, что для f1-micro в принципе ничего. –

Смежные вопросы